Job Summary:
The Registered Nurse (RN) in the PACU (Post-Anesthesia Care Unit) provides skilled nursing care to patients recovering from anesthesia. This role involves patient assessment medication administration and collaboration with the healthcare team to ensure optimal patient outcomes. The RN must be capable of floating within their scope of practice to meet facility needs.
Location:Chicago Illinois United States
Responsibilities:
- Provide skilled nursing care to patients in the PACU.
- Perform patient assessments and monitor vital signs.
- Administer medications as prescribed.
- Collaborate with the interdisciplinary team to develop and implement treatment plans.
- Float within scope to meet facility needs.
- Document patient care and related duties appropriately.
Required Skills & Certifications:
- Active Registered Nurse license.
- ACLS certification.
- BLS certification.
- NIH certification.
- PALS certification.
- Minimum of 2 years of recent PACU RN experience in an acute care facility.
Preferred Skills & Certifications:
- Locals preferred (must live within 75 miles of the facility).
Special Considerations:
- Mandatory float facility; all resources are required to float at the facilitys discretion.
- Weekend requirement: Every other weekend/2 weekends per month.
- Scrub Color: Navy Blue not provided.
Scheduling:
- 4x10s 8a-630p shift.
- Guaranteed 40 hours per week.
- No block scheduling.
